Bug Description
During normal operation, chromium wants to read /proc/pressure/
$ journalctl -b0 -k --grep 'chromium.chromium' | grep -F 'name="
Apr 19 10:40:27 sdeziel-lemur kernel: audit: type=1400 audit(168191522
Apr 19 10:40:27 sdeziel-lemur kernel: audit: type=1400 audit(168191522
Apr 19 10:40:27 sdeziel-lemur kernel: audit: type=1400 audit(168191522
Note that simply starting the browser doesn't prompt it try and read those files, you need to do something more involving like watching Youtube for example.

I'm changing the logging period from 10 minutes to 10 days, as in this case it's better not to suppress the error entirely as the information in those files might be used for something more substantial in the future.
I pushed the changes to beta and edge, the latter of which is currently building. Once the change is confirmed I'll push it to stable too.
